Details
A vulnerability was found in First Class One U-Office Force (the affected version unknown). It has been classified as critical. This affects an unknown part of the component Download Handler. The manipulation with an unknown input leads to a path traversal vulnerability. CWE is classifying the issue as CWE-22. The product uses external input to construct a pathname that is intended to identify a file or directory that is located underneath a restricted parent directory, but the product does not properly neutralize special elements within the pathname that can cause the pathname to resolve to a location that is outside of the restricted directory. This is going to have an impact on confidentiality. The summary by CVE is:
U-Office Force Download function has a path traversal vulnerability. A remote attacker with general user privilege can exploit this vulnerability to download arbitrary system file.
The weakness was presented 10/31/2022. It is possible to read the advisory at twcert.org.tw. This vulnerability is uniquely identified as CVE-2022-39023 since 08/30/2022. The technical details are unknown and an exploit is not publicly available. The attack technique deployed by this issue is T1006 according to MITRE ATT&CK.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
